Role Purpose

The Global Payroll & Accounts Payable Specialist is responsible for the accurate and timely processing of payroll while supporting key accounting and accounts payable functions across CodeRabbit. This role ensures compliance with federal, state, and local regulations, administers retirement and benefits-related payroll processes, owns day-to-day AP invoice processing and GL coding, and supports month-end close and reconciliations. The ideal candidate is detail-oriented, organized, and comfortable working cross-functionally with People Ops, Finance, RevOps, and employees in a fast-moving, venture-backed SaaS environment.

This role reports to the Controller and partners closely with the VP of Finance, People Ops team, and our external accounting partners.

Responsibilities

Global Payroll Administration

• Own end-to-end payroll processing across all CodeRabbit entities and countries, including semi-monthly US payroll in Rippling and monthly India payroll through our in-country provider / EOR.

• Act as the primary point of contact for EOR and international payroll partners (e.g., Rippling Global or local providers) for employees and contractors in India and any additional countries as we expand.

• Review and validate employee hours, commissions, bonuses, equity-related taxable events, and pay adjustments.

• Ensure accurate calculation of wages, taxes, statutory benefits, deductions, garnishments, and payroll adjustments across US states (CA, MA, and remote states) and international locations (e.g., PF, ESI, professional tax, and TDS in India).

• Partner with RevOps and Finance to process monthly commission payments.

• Maintain employee payroll records and system data within Rippling.

• Audit payroll reports before submission to ensure accuracy and compliance.

• Respond to employee payroll inquiries and resolve discrepancies promptly.

• Coordinate with People Ops regarding new hires, terminations, leaves of absence, benefit changes, and compensation updates.

• Ensure compliance with federal, state, and local payroll tax regulations; monitor new-state registrations as we hire remote talent.

• Assist with year-end payroll activities, including W-2 and 1099 preparation and reporting.

Accounts Payable & GL Coding

• Process AP invoices in Bill.com, route them for approval, and execute payments on the established pay cadence.

• Verify approvals, maintain vendor records, and manage vendor onboarding including W-9s and 1099 classification.

• Review corporate card transactions (Bill Spend / corporate card program) for supporting documentation and proper GL coding.

• Review and process employee expense reimbursements submitted through the Rippling Spend app in line with our Travel & Expense policy.

• Apply accurate GL coding (account, department, class) to invoices, corporate card spend, and employee expenses in line with the chart of accounts.

• Support the AP system evaluation and implementation (Ramp vs. Brex vs. Rippling) as we scale AP automation and controls.

• Track prepaid expenses, monthly AP accruals, and vendor aging.
